Here are some things to keep in mind when feeding tomatoes to your bearded dragon:

  • 토마토는 칼슘 수치가 낮습니다.. Bearded dragons need a lot of calcium for healthy bones and development. Tomatoes only have about 10 milligrams of calcium per 100 그램, which is not enough for a bearded dragon.
  • Tomatoes have a high phosphorus to calcium ratio. The ideal phosphorus to calcium ratio for bearded dragons is 1:1 에게 2:1. Tomatoes have a phosphorus to calcium ratio of about 4:1, which is too high.
  • Tomatoes contain oxalates. Oxalates are compounds that can bind to calcium and prevent its absorption. This can lead to calcium deficiency in bearded dragons.
  • Only give your bearded dragon ripe tomatoes. Unripe tomatoes contain solanine, which is a toxin that can be harmful to reptiles.

Do Not Feed: Tomato Plants and Leaves

It is not recommended to feed tomato stems or leaves to bearded dragons.

The tomato plant is part of the nightshade family, and all parts of the plant, including the leaves, stems, 그리고 꽃, contain alkaloids that are toxic to reptiles. These alkaloids can cause a variety of health problems in bearded dragons, 구토를 포함하여, 설사, 발작, 그리고 심지어 죽음까지.

The only part of the tomato plant that is safe for bearded dragons to eat is the ripe tomato fruit. Chop the fruit into small pieces and remove the seeds before serving to minimize the risk of impaction. Smaller varieties like cherry tomatoes and plum tomatoes can be fed whole.

What types of tomatoes can bearded dragons eat?

Bearded dragons can eat all types of tomatoes, large or small, 방울토마토를 비롯해, grape tomatoes, roma tomatoes, and beefsteak tomatoes.

If you are feeding large tomatoes, make sure to chop them into smaller pieces and remove the seeds before serving. Smaller tomatoes can be served whole.

Can bearded dragons eat green tomatoes?

아니, bearded dragons should not eat green tomatoes and tomatos that are unripe.

Green tomatoes contain solanine, which is a toxin that can be harmful to reptiles, and can cause upset stomach, discomfort, and lead to health complications.

It is recommended to only feed ripe red or yellow tomatoes to your pet bearded dragon. Discard any part of the fruit that isn’t fully ripe.

Can bearded dragons eat tomato seeds?

Tomato seeds are not toxic for reptiles and can be consumed in small amounts. It is however better to remove the seeds when feeding as they can lead to impaction in large amounts.

This is especially important for larger sturdy tomatoes with hard seeds, like beefsteak tomatoes.

It is generally considered ok to feed small tomatoes like cherry tomatoes whole with the seeds as these are softer and easier to digest.

Can bearded dragons eat tomato plant leaves?

아니, bearded dragons should not eat tomato plant leaves, stems, or any green part of the plant. Tomato plants contain solanine, which is a toxin that can be harmful to reptiles.

If your bearded dragon has eaten tomato plant leaves, it is important to seek veterinary attention immediately. There is no specific antidote for solanine poisoning, but your veterinarian may be able to induce vomiting or give your dragon activated charcoal to help absorb the toxin.
